Market Snapshot: Sand Cooler Market Size and Growth
The sand cooler market grew from USD 330.37 million in 2025 to USD 352.02 million in 2026, with expected continued expansion at a CAGR of 6.81%, reaching USD 524.21 million by 2032.
Scope & Segmentation
- Product Types: Rotary drum coolers, vibratory fluidized units, and integrated cooler-classifier systems support a range of plant footprints and performance requirements.
- Cooling Methods: Air-based, water-assisted, and evaporative approaches address varying energy, moisture, and maintenance priorities.
- Operation Modes: Continuous and batch systems accommodate both high-volume automated environments and smaller, maintenance-driven operations.
- Capacity Profiles: Solutions serve both stable throughput needs and transient peak return events following casting or reclamation cycles.
- End-Use Industries: Demand is led by foundries, with notable application in glass, construction materials, and bulk solids handling, each with unique wear, compliance, or integration demands.
- Distribution Channels: Engineered-to-order coolers are delivered via direct sales models, while standardized equipment leverages distributor or integrator networks for local support.
- Regional Coverage: Trends are addressed regionally across the Americas (retrofit demand and service access), EMEA (compliance and energy focus), and Asia-Pacific (scalability and precision).
- Key Technologies: Automation-ready controls, advanced sensors, VFD-driven fans, lifecycle wear solutions, and integrated dust management modules.

Tariff Impact on Sourcing and Cost Structures
The evolving United States tariff environment for 2025 imposes layered procurement and operational effects. Landed costs for key sand cooler components—such as fabricated structures, motors, and controls—can increase unpredictably. Manufacturers and buyers are responding through multi-sourcing, country-of-origin documentation, and regional standardization. Earlier material reservations, increased on-site spares, and supplier service readiness help mitigate scheduling and compliance risks in a dynamic regulatory landscape.
